where后的语句最终结果是true/false
status类型如果是布尔型应该是status=true and age=@minage

解决方案 »

  1.   

    alter procedure listcustwithage
      @mindiscount dec(28,3)
    as
        select *
     from personnel
    where  status ture
    And age.=@minage
    第 6 行: 'ture' 附近有语法错误。
      

  2.   

    alter procedure listcustwithage
      @mindiscount dec(28,3)
    as
        select *
     from personnel
    where  status=ture And age=@minage
    必须声明变量 '@minage'。
      

  3.   

    如何声明@minage为变量???????????????????????????
    ???????????????????
    ????????????
      

  4.   

    declare @minage int
    alter procedure listcustwithage
      @mindiscount dec(28,3)
    as
        select * from personnel
    where  status=ture And age=@minage
    要确定有参数输入。